摘要
Poloxamer is a biocompatible polymer that has already been approved by the US FDA for multiple applications. Poloxamer itself has many grades and functional categories that enable the improvement of both physicochemical and biological properties of drugs. In this minireview, the functional properties of poloxamer for physicochemical modification, such as solubility and stability, and biological response modification, such as neuroprotection, cell apoptosis, efflux pump modification, membrane cell modification, and cellular uptake, are discussed to provide a broader understanding to assist the development of poloxamer-based formulations.
